Mr. Samuel L. Long "Sammie" - PINEVILLE, NC - Mr. Samuel L Long "Sammie" died Tuesday. Survivors: son, Larry Long; daughters, Sandy Millett (Andy) and Susan Thompson (JR); and other relatives. A graveside funeral service will be held July 9, 2010 at 1:00 PM in the Hampton Cemetery, conducted by...
